The process of accessing the condition, safety, and compliance of electrical equipment or installation is known as electrical inspection and testing in Dartford. Electrical inspection and testing involve various vital steps, including visual inspection, testing, verification of compliance, and documentation. Specific electrical issues may go unnoticed if you don't perform periodic electrical inspections and testing. Therefore, electrical inspection and testing is an indispensable part of identifying and addressing potential hazards associated with your electrical system.
Electric car chargers are also known as electric vehicle chargers or charging stations. An electric car charger generally consists of a power supply unit, a cable or connector plugged into the vehicle, and a controller to manage and monitor the charging process. An electric car charger varies in design and features and comes in various levels of power and types. These are the level 1 charger, level 2 charger, and DC fast charger. The choice of an electric car charger installation in Dartford depends on various factors such as convenience, charging speed, and compatibility with electric vehicles
